Serves as the technical lead for network infrastructure projects and high-level troubleshooting. Must be capable of designing, configuring, and securing complex network environments independently. Responsible for advanced configurations (Cisco, Palo Alto, Zscaler, and MS Azure) and will serve as an escalation point for the Network Engineer.
Position requires on-site support 3 days per week. While not anticipated, on-site requirements are subject to change based on customer requirements.
Responsibilities may include, but are not limited to:
- Support and maintain LAN/WAN, UPS and environment monitoring system for DC headquarters facility and 52 field offices.
- Lead the installation, configuration, and maintenance of network infrastructure including Cisco Router/switches, Palo Alto firewalls, and WAN/MPLS circuits.
- Manage security posture using Cisco ISE, Palo Alto firewall, and Zscaler; oversee network access controls and operations.
- Configure and maintain Palo Alto firewalls using Panorama for centralized management.
- Architect and manage site-to-site and client VPN connections to vendor, and Microsoft Azure.
- Perform advanced troubleshooting on WAN/MPLS services and coordinate with service providers to resolve outages.
- Mentor the other Network Engineers.
- Document network diagrams and standard operating procedures (SOPs).
